    Who is Dr. Anagnoste, Retina Specialist in Fort Lauderdale, FL?

    Dr. Scott Anagnoste, MD is a Retina Specialist, who primarily practices in Fort Lauderdale, FL with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Ophthalmology. Dr. Anagnoste graduated from Rutgers and completed his residency at Manhattan E E T Hosp, Ophthalmology; St Barnabas Med Ctr, Flexible Or Transitional Year. He is a member of the American Academy of Ophthalmology. Dr. Anagnoste is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Anagnoste’s practice accepts Medicare, Aetna, Cigna,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Scott Anagnoste's specialty?

    Dr. Anagnoste is a Retina Specialist near Fort Lauderdale, FL. An ophthalmologist specializing in vitreoretinal diseases focuses on diagnosing and treating conditions affecting the vitreous and retina, including issues such as retinal detachment, diabetic retinopathy, and macular degeneration.
